Drew Brees Will Grace The Cover Of Madden 2011

The upcoming Madden 2011 edition of Madden NFL Football will feature Drew Brees of the New Orleans Saints on the cover. This is the first cover determined by fan votes, and one has to wonder what influenced it. The Madden NFL cover is something of a dubious honor. Drew Brees Madden 2011 cover first fan pick

The pick for the cover of Madden 2011 was the first time ever that fans got to vote, and they picked Saints quarterback Drew Brees. He was, after all, the Super Bowl MVP. Minnesota Vikings defensive end Jared Allen and Indianapolis running back Reggie Wayne were close contenders. However, this makes one wonder – was the vote bombed by Indianapolis Colts fans?

Madden Curse

There’s a phenomenon known as the Madden Curse. Though correlation doesn’t prove causality, if an athlete gets on the cover of Madden Football, they supposedly will get hurt. Shaun Alexander graced the cover, and was injured. Vince Young injured his shoulder and didn’t start the rest of the season. Brett Favre tore his bicep after his cover in 2009. Madden 2010 had Troy Polamalu and Larry Fitzgerald, who both played only a couple of games due to injuries. Drew Brees sounds off

Drew Brees recently talked with BusinessWeek about his cover of the game. Drew Brees, with tongue planted in cheek, asked if everyone in New Orleans that practices voodoo could curse the curse. “If they’re Saints fans, then maybe they’ll put a copy in the freezer or something.” It’s one of probably the most prestigious and bestselling video games of all time. The first came out in 1989, and EA, or Electric Arts, has been making it ever since. Madden 2011 will be the 24th installment of the video game. A USA Today Q and A revealed that Drew Brees doesn’t want everyone to mention it to Jared Allen again, as the Saints play their first game of the season against the Vikings.
